What is the difference between Type 4 and 3R?
When people say “outdoor enclosure,” they often assume it means “Type 4.” But that’s not always true.
Type 4 enclosures protect against water jets and corrosion; Type 3R enclosures don’t.

Protection level matters
| Feature | Type 3R | Type 4 |
|---|---|---|
| Rain/Snow Resistance | ✅ Yes | ✅ Yes |
| Hose-Directed Water | ❌ No | ✅ Yes |
| Corrosion Resistance | ❌ Not required | ✅ Required |
| Gasket Seal | Basic | Heavy-duty |
If you’re using an enclosure in a car wash facility or chemical plant, Type 4 is your friend. But for a power box on a garden wall? Type 3R may be all you need.
What is the difference between 3 and 3R?
They sound like siblings—but one wears a raincoat.
Type 3 enclosures resist windblown dust and rain; Type 3R only focuses on rain and sleet.

A closer look at the differences
- Type 3: Full outdoor protection, including dust.
- Type 3R: Stripped-down version—less expensive and skips dustproofing.
In many residential or light commercial setups, 3R gets the job done at a better price.

Is NEMA 3R stainless steel?
Ah, the material myth.
No, NEMA 3R is a protection rating, not a material type.

You can absolutely build a 3R enclosure from stainless steel—but you can also make it from aluminum or polycarbonate. The rating isn’t about what it’s made of, but what it can withstand.
What is the difference between 3R and 12?
Now we’re talking indoor vs outdoor.
Type 3R is for outdoor weather; Type 12 is for indoor dust and drip resistance.

A factory control panel might need Type 12. An electrical meter on your garage wall? Probably 3R.

What materials are best for manufacturing Type 3R enclosures?
This depends on the application, budget, and lifespan.
Aluminum and stainless steel are great for durability; plastic works for light-duty and cost savings.

Material comparison table
| Material | Strength | Corrosion Resistance | Cost | Weight |
|---|---|---|---|---|
| Aluminum | High | Good | Medium | Light |
| Stainless Steel | Very High | Excellent | High | Heavy |
| Polycarbonate | Moderate | Good (UV stabilized) | Low | Very Light |
Is Type 3R enclosure equivalent to IP-rated enclosures like IP24 or IP33?
They overlap, but they’re not interchangeable.
Type 3R roughly aligns with IP24–IP33, but NEMA 3R has different testing procedures.

Always check both if your project crosses international boundaries.
How does Type 3R compare to Type 3S or Type 4 in terms of protection?
They all live in the same neighborhood—but don’t share closets.
Type 3S includes operability under ice; Type 4 adds pressurized water protection.

If your gear needs to stay functional even while iced over—go 3S or above.

Are Type 3R enclosures corrosion-resistant or just water-resistant?
They’re water-resistant by spec—but corrosion resistance depends on the material.
Stainless or coated aluminum will resist corrosion; plain steel will not.

Don’t rely on the 3R label alone—ask about the finish and metal grade.

Does a custom aluminum Type 3R enclosure need additional ventilation?
It depends on your device’s thermal load.
Yes, if heat builds up inside—especially in sunny outdoor spots.

Cooling Options
- Louvers with mesh (still weather-resistant)
- Bottom-drilled vents (protected from vertical rain)
- Internal heat sinks or external fins
